Imelda is a name often given to girls. Ranked #3658 and is currently rising on the charts. It comes from a Germanic origin and traditionally means "Universal battle warrior, combining 'whole' and 'battle' elements.". It has 3 syllables.
Imelda originates from the Germanic 'irmal' meaning 'whole' or 'universal,' fused with 'hild' for 'battle,' emerging in medieval Europe among nobility. It spread through Visigothic Spain, evolving into a saint's name with Saint Imelda Lambertini in the 14th century. In the 20th century, it gained notoriety via Imelda Marcos, shifting perceptions from pious to political.
Culturally, Imelda symbolizes resilience in Italian and Spanish traditions, often linked to female saints and warriors. In Filipino culture, it's tied to political history, representing ambition and controversy. Its revival in modern naming reflects a celebration of strong women, transcending past associations for fresh empowerment.
